題名 以考慮內生性問題的系統迴歸模型估計兩部門國際觀光旅館的技術效率-台灣的實證分析
Technical efficiency of international tourist hotels in Taiwan —considering simultaneity problems and departments

摘要 生產函數中自變數的聯立問題,起因於誤差項包含無法觀察到的生產力,會影響廠商的雇用決策,導致誤差項與要素需求相關而產生內生性問題,Olley and Pakes(1996)指出要獲得具備一致性的係數估計值,必須同時解決選擇問題及聯立問題,因國際觀光旅館退出市場的情形較少,選擇問題較不嚴重,本研究暫不考慮。過去探討旅館業績效的文獻,大多針對單一生產函數進行估計,未能考慮國際觀光旅館同時進行住宿和餐飲兩種生產活動的特質。因此,本研究在考量無法觀察到的生產力因素之下,同時估計1998-2014年79家台灣國際觀光旅館住宿和餐飲部門的兩條生產邊界函數,以提升估計結果的可信度。結果發現,考慮內生性問題之後,住宿及餐飲兩部門的效率值皆上升;而無論是否考慮內生性問題,餐飲部門的管理能力皆優於住宿部門,參與連鎖體系的旅館住宿及餐飲部門經營效率也皆較獨立飯店高,且金融海嘯過後,樣本旅館的平均效率高於金融海嘯前。
The simultaneity problem of independent variables in the production function is attributed to the inclusion of unobservable productivities in the error terms. This will affect employment decisions, causing error terms to be related to input demands and generating a endogenous problem. Olley and Pakes (1996) indicates that to obtain a consistent estimate we need to solve selection problems and simultaneity problems simultaneously. Since tourist hotels seldom quit the market, we don`t consider selection problems in this research. Most of the researches discussing performances of tourist hotels estimate a single production function without considering two kinds of productive activities tourist hotels do : accommodation and food. Therefore this research take the imperceivable productivity factors into account, estimating marginal production functions of accommodation and food department simltaneously for 79 international tourist hotels in Taiwan. The empirical result indicates that after considering the simultaneity problem efficiency value of the two departments both raises. Moreover, the management ability of food department is better than the management ability of accommodation department. Hotels witnin a chain system shows better operating efficiency than independent ones. The average efficiency of the sample hotels are also greater after the Financial Crisis
